Impact of mindfulness based stress reduction on sperm DNA damage: Mindfulness based stress reduction and oxidative stress

This study aimed to analyze how mere a simple lifestyle change can bring about balance in seminal oxidative stress parameters and related consequences in next generations.MethodsOut of 126 fathers of children with non-familial sporadic heritable Retinoblastoma (NFSHRb), 102 were randomized into 2 groups i.e. MBSR group and Non-MBSR group. Parameters of seminal oxidative stress (OS) and oxidative DNA damage (ODD) were measured at baseline (0 day) and after 4 weeks in both groups.ResultsThere was significant decrease (p < 0.0001) in mean reactive oxygen species (ROS), DNA fragmentation index (DFI) and 8-hydroxy-2′-deoxyguanosine (8OHdG), increase (p < 0.0001) in mean total antioxidant capacity (TAC) post 4 weeks of MBSR whereas non-intervention group showed opposite trends when compared with baseline.DiscussionA 4-week MBSR resulted in significant improvement in sperm DNA integrity and regulation of OS may affect the sperm epigenome, reduces de novo germline mutation rate and affects lifelong health trajectory of offspring. In the era of limited space, commercial expansion and increased incidence of complex lifestyle diseases, there is a dire need to adopt an integrated system of mind body interventions which aims to achieve physical, mental, spiritual wellbeing and improve quality of life.
